Theoretical prediction of a transient accumulation of nanoparticles at a well-defined distance from an electrified liquid–solid interface
The Brownian motion of nanoparticles near liquid–solid interfaces is at the heart of evolving technologies: recent developments in the sensing of nano-objects and energy storages based on electro-active colloidal solutions crucially rely on the understanding and, even more, on the control of particl...
